Nemours Names Patrice Harris, Former AMA President, as Chief Health Impact Officer
Nemours Children's Health has appointed Patrice Harris, MD, MA, as Executive Vice President and Chief Health Impact Officer, effective with the announcement on Aug. 3, 2026. In the role, she will lead integration of the organization's Whole Child Health model across clinical, operational, financial, strategy, and advocacy teams.

Harris previously co-founded digital health company eMed and served as its CEO. She is a board-certified psychiatrist and former District Health Director for Fulton County, Ga., and served as the 174th President of the American Medical Association, the first African American woman in that position.
"Dr. Harris has deep experience improving children's health from many angles," said R. Lawrence Moss, MD, President and CEO of Nemours Children's Health, in a statement. Harris said she looks forward to advancing health equity and establishing Nemours as a national model for pediatric care.
